Effect of (SWOM) strategy on personal struggle and learning the combined offensive for students

Abstract

The (SWOM) strategy is one of the cognitive strategies that contain organized procedures and practices and sequential and coordinated educational activities, which the teacher uses to develop students ’thinking skills, and help students to use these cognitive skills in different life situations. The (SWOM)  strategy is an effective and accurate component of learning because it enables individuals to monitor and organize their performance, and the development of students' thinking skills, which in turn is reflected in students, leading to acceleration of their learning.         And the research problem centered in that human resources have become one of the resources that countries work to develop and develop in all educational, educational, behavioral and moral aspects, in order to achieve sustainable development in this area. The human energies and what countries possess of these energies has become today an important resource for the state to use for the development and development of their societies.         Through the experience of researchers in the field of fencing, they noticed the existence of psychological problems facing students during the lesson of fencing, and among these problems the presence of psychological hesitation they have when performing skills, especially difficult and dangerous ones, which is reflected negatively on the level of learning and performance of these skills. The decision to perform the required performance is one of the psychological emotions that must be studied and analyzed in order to clarify its reality and concept.         To solve this problem, the (SWOM) strategy was used to help students improve the level of personal struggle in order to facilitate learning and skills training, especially learning the compound attack, which is an attempt to reach the student to the correct skill performance.The research aims to: Identifying the level of personal struggle among fourth-year students in the College of Physical Education and Sports Sciences - University of Babylon, and understand the impact of (SWOM) strategy in improving the personal struggle of the research sample and learning the compound attack of students.         The researchers hypothesized that: There are no significant differences between the mean scores of the control group and the experimental group in the level of personal struggle among fourth-stage students in the College of Physical Education and Sports Sciences - University of Babylon. There are no significant differences between the degrees of the experimental group and the control group members according to the use of the SWOM strategy to improve the personal struggle of the research sample.         The researchers adopted the experimental approach by designing the two equal groups for its suitability and the nature of the research problem, and the researchers identified the research community as the fourth stage students - College of Physical Education and Sports Sciences - University of Babylon, for the academic year (2020-2021). In order to achieve the objectives of the current research, the researchers prepared and prepared the research tools represented by building the personal struggle scale. They used the (SWOM) strategy in conjunction with the realistic treatment method, And they were applied to the individuals of the sample during the main experiment of the research. Then the researchers processed the data statistically by using the statistical bag (spss). The researchers concluded: The use of the (SWOM) strategy, the usual curriculum followed by the subject teacher, and both the experimental and control groups had a positive effect in teaching the performance of some offensive skills in dueling. The experimental group surpassed in research skills, clearly and significantly over the control group. The improvement of personal struggle among the experimental group members significantly affected their performance of some offensive and defensive skills in the fencing lesson compared to the control group.            The researchers recommended the following: The need to pay attention to the use of the (SWOM) strategy and encourage those in charge of the educational process because of its positive and effective characteristics of the educational process. Preparing and using strategic programs (SWOM) in lessons in order to increase students' ability to think and learn, which leads to an increase in their achievement and academic performance. Conducting a comparative study between (SWOM) strategy and other strategies in teaching some types of basic, defensive and offensive skills in fencing to students to identify the most appropriate and useful strategies.
